Changes

Netphone Client

2,754 bytes added, 13:48, 9 February 2010
Created page with 'A IP-telephony client for the Netphone application solution: [http://geschaeftskunden.telekom.de/tsi/de/425766/Home/Produkte-und-Loesungen/Buerokommunikation/Telefonanlagen/Octop…'
A IP-telephony client for the Netphone application solution: [http://geschaeftskunden.telekom.de/tsi/de/425766/Home/Produkte-und-Loesungen/Buerokommunikation/Telefonanlagen/Octopus-Netphone-/1-octopus-netphone/ geschaeftskunden.telekom.de] (German)

This is the solution for the german client software.

== MSI installer package.xml for Netphone Client x86==
<source lang="xml">
<package
id="netphoneclient"
name="Octopus Netphone Client 32-Bit"
revision="700"
reboot="false"
priority="5">

<check type="uninstall" condition="exists" path="Netphone Client" />
</check>

<install cmd='msiexec /qn /i %SOFTWARE%\Company\Netphone\NetPhoneClientGerman32.msi' />

<upgrade cmd='msiexec /qn /i %SOFTWARE%\Company\Netphone\NetPhoneClientGerman32.msi' />

<remove cmd='msiexec /qn /x {3FB43B61-E12A-4074-8BAB-470A40FACD02}' />
</package>
</source>

== MSI installer package.xml for Netphone Client x86 or x64 ==

<source lang="xml">
<package
id="netphoneclient"
name="Octopus Netphone Client 32-Bit"
revision="700"
reboot="false"
priority="5">

<check type="logical" condition="or">
<check
type="registry"
condition="equals"
path="H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Environment\PROCESSOR_ARCHITECTURE"
value="AMD64"
/>

<check type="uninstall" condition="exists" path="Netphone Client" />
</check>

<install cmd='msiexec /qn /i %SOFTWARE%\Company\Netphone\NetPhoneClientGerman32.msi' />

<upgrade cmd='msiexec /qn /i %SOFTWARE%\Company\Netphone\NetPhoneClientGerman32.msi' />

<remove cmd='msiexec /qn /x {3FB43B61-E12A-4074-8BAB-470A40FACD02}' />
</package>

<package
id="netphoneclient64"
name="Octopus Netphone Client 64-Bit"
revision="700"
reboot="false"
priority="5">

<check type="logical" condition="or">
<check
type="registry"
condition="equals"
path="H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Session Manager\Environment\PROCESSOR_ARCHITECTURE"
value="x86"
/>

<check type="uninstall" condition="exists" path="Netphone Client" />
</check>

<install cmd='msiexec /qn /i %SOFTWARE%\Company\Netphone\NetPhoneClientGerman64.msi' />

<upgrade cmd='msiexec /qn /i %SOFTWARE%\Company\Netphone\NetPhoneClientGerman64.msi' />

<remove cmd='msiexec /qn /x {3FB43B61-E12A-4074-8BAB-470A40FACD02}' />
</package>

</source>

== Links ==

* [http://www.7-zip.org/faq.html 7-Zip FAQ] briefly discusses silent install
* [http://appdeploy.com/packages/detail.asp?id=506 7-Zip on appdeploy.com]
* [http://nsis.sourceforge.net/Docs/Chapter3.html#3.2 Generic NSIS Installer Command Line Usage]


[[category:Silent Installers]]
[[Category:NSIS]]
3
edits